[...] Blind Vision arises from the artist’s interest in exploring the universe of people who perceive reality with senses other than sight. To achieve this, she made contact with l’Unione Italiana di Ciechi e ipovedenti (Italian Association for the Blind and Visually Impaired) and the Istituto Paolo Colosimo of Naples. Blind Vision constitutes not only a social and artistic investigation of human perception, but it also seeks to reaffirm the value of these individuals as an active part of society. The project began in November 2016 when the artist met with a group of 20 partially or totally blind people of various ages, professions and educational levels to establish a connection and rapport with each. She then photographed their eyes and invited them to share their experiences of living with one less sense and relying on other means to perceive reality.. [...] These interactions have also built a rich archive of life stories, feelings and reflections on how society perceives the visually impaired. They have been gathered together in the multimedia installation Blind Vision, which introduces viewers to the experience of not seeing. One descends down a ramp to a room, whose architecture is reminiscent of a dark grotto in which 20 light boxes have been placedi. [...] Each of them reproduces the form of the iris of each one of the project protagonists and is outfitted with computerized chips for light and sound, which are activated via a timer. Following a script carefully created by the artist. [....] , each light box lights up for a few moments and narrates in the voice of the given protagonist a fragment of a life story, the experience of confronting a limitation that far from defeating that individual has led the discovery of a rich potential for strength and hope and alternative paths toward living with optimism and making dreams. [...] In today’s world, which promotes competition for space, opportunities and to get ahead, as well as pretense, showiness, judgment, exclusion and separation, Blind Vision proposes instead the concepts of empathy, unity, inclusion, listening, understanding and accepting. As Descartes cautioned in his analysis of human optics, it is the soul that sees, not the eye. [...]Raisa Clavijo

[...] Blind Vision [...] , is the title of Annalaura di Luggo’s multifaceted project at the Istituto Paolo Colosimo aimed at the blind and partially sighted people of Naples in which she links planes of scientific and social research, photographic record and performative interaction. But, above all, it focuses on modes of expression that are able to return truth to the object and subject of the research. [...] Articulating this dichotomy between body and mind, outward appearance and intimate sphere, di Luggo challenges her method of analysis and the very foundations of her discipline, tackling, in the case of Blind Vision, the gaze of subjects with total or profound visual impairment. Developing a relationship of exchange and mutual interaction, the artist has favored tactile and oral contact in order to enter into a dimension of experience and behavior that explores the concept of “vision” itself, evoking and sharing its alternative forms. The works thus become metaphors of this reality: multimedia installations immersed in a darkness that is redefined by auditory components and tactile texture expressed in three-dimensionality. The process by which the artist further communicates this epistemology of possible visions is entrusted to synaesthetic resources, in which image, word and sound overlap and, in fact, redefine each other. How to see, what to see—questions that in Blind Vision become synonymous with a more absolute inquiry into the multiple realities of the individual and the multi-verse of our human condition [...]Andrea Viliani
